最新消息: USBMI致力于为网友们分享Windows、安卓、IOS等主流手机系统相关的资讯以及评测、同时提供相关教程、应用、软件下载等服务。

百万访问量需要什么配置的服务器

互联网 admin 20浏览 0评论

百万访问量需要什么配置的服务器

要达到百万的访问量,需要一些特定的服务器配置。以下是一些可能的配置要求:

  1. 带宽:百万访问量将会带来大量的网络流量,因此需要一个高带宽的服务器来应对大量的请求。推荐选择一个具有高速带宽连接的服务器,例如千兆以太网连接。

  2. 处理器(CPU):处理器的性能对于处理大量请求非常重要。一个高性能的多核处理器能够提供更高的处理能力,同时也能更好地处理并发请求。

  3. 内存(RAM):大量的并发请求会导致服务器需要同时处理多个任务,因此需要足够的内存来支持这些操作。推荐选择服务器配置较高的内存,以确保服务器的性能表现。

  4. 存储:磁盘驱动器的速度对于处理大量请求和存储大量数据非常重要。因此,建议选择固态硬盘(SSD)而不是传统的机械硬盘(HDD),因为SSD具有更高的读写速度和更好的响应时间。

  5. 负载均衡:当服务器面临大量请求时,负载均衡是必不可少的。通过将负载均衡器放置在服务器前面,可以将请求均匀地分发到多个服务器上,从而提高整体性能和可用性。

  6. 缓存机制:为了降低数据库和服务器的负载,可以使用缓存机制来存储经常访问的数据或页面。常用的缓存机制包括使用内存缓存、物理缓存和CDN等。

  7. 弹性扩展性:为了应对不断增长的访问量,服务器需要具备弹性扩展的能力。可以通过使用云服务器来提供弹性扩展,并根据需要增加或减少服务器的数量。

  8. 安全性:在处理大量访问量时,服务器的安全性是至关重要的。建议采取安全措施,如防火墙、入侵检测系统、数据加密和备份等,以确保服务器和用户数据的安全。

综上所述,要应对百万访问量,服务器需要具备高带宽、高性能的处理器、大内存、快速的存储、负载均衡、缓存机制、弹性扩展性和安全性等配置。

要实现百万访问量的服务器配置,需要考虑以下几个因素:

  1. 带宽:服务器所在的数据中心必须具备足够的带宽来支持高访问量的流量。一般来说,100 Mbps 的带宽可以满足每秒钟约 1000 个并发连接,但对于百万访问量,可能需要更高的带宽。

  2. 处理器和内存:服务器的CPU和内存对于处理大量请求非常重要。多核的处理器能够同时处理多个请求,而足够的内存可以减少频繁的磁盘读写,加快响应速度。对于百万访问量,建议选择高性能的多核处理器和足够的内存。

  3. 存储空间:对于大访问量的网站,存储空间也是一个重要因素。大量的用户数据、日志数据和文件需要存储在服务器上。可以选择高性能的固态硬盘(SSD)或分布式存储系统来提高存储效率和响应速度。

  4. 缓存和负载均衡:使用缓存和负载均衡可以有效地提高服务器处理能力和稳定性。通过将页面和数据库查询结果缓存起来,可以减少对数据库的访问频率。负载均衡可以将流量分发到多个服务器上,实现水平扩展。

  5. 网络安全:随着访问量的增加,服务器的网络安全问题变得尤为重要。服务器要配置防火墙、入侵检测系统和安全补丁,以保护服务器免受攻击。

总之,要实现百万访问量的服务器配置,需要考虑带宽、处理器和内存、存储空间、缓存和负载均衡、网络安全等方面的因素。同时,为了提高可靠性和性能,还可以考虑使用分布式服务器架构和云计算服务。

想要实现百万访问量的服务器配置,需要考虑多个方面,包括硬件配置、软件配置和网络配置等。下面将从这几个方面讲解百万访问量所需要的服务器配置。

一、硬件配置

  1. 处理器:选择多核心、高性能的处理器,如至少8核心以上的Intel Xeon或AMD EPYC处理器,以确保服务器能够处理大量请求。

  2. 内存:配置大容量的内存,以支持并发访问和处理大型数据。建议至少16GB以上,最好是64GB或以上。

  3. 硬盘:选择高速、大容量的固态硬盘(SSD),以提供快速的读写速度和存储容量。建议使用RAID技术来提高数据可靠性和读写性能。

  4. 网卡:选择支持千兆以太网或更高速度的网卡,以确保网络传输速度不成为瓶颈。

二、软件配置

  1. 操作系统:选择稳定、高效的操作系统,如Linux发行版(如Ubuntu、CentOS)或Windows Server,根据具体需求选择。

  2. Web服务器:选择高性能的Web服务器,如Nginx或Apache,以提供快速、稳定的HTTP服务。

  3. 数据库:选择高性能的数据库系统,如MySQL、PostgreSQL或MongoDB,根据具体需求选择。可以考虑使用数据库缓存技术,如Redis或Memcached,来提高数据库访问速度。

  4. 缓存系统:使用缓存系统来加速数据访问,如使用Redis、Memcached或Varnish等,可以减轻数据库的负载压力,提高整体性能。

三、网络配置

  1. 带宽:确保服务器拥有足够的带宽来支持大量访问。建议使用高速、稳定的带宽,如千兆以太网或更高速度。

  2. 负载均衡:使用负载均衡器来分配访问请求到多个服务器上,以提高并发处理能力和可用性。

  3. CDN加速:使用CDN(内容分发网络)来加速静态资源的访问,提高网站的访问速度和可用性。

  4. 防火墙和安全措施:配置防火墙和安全措施,保护服务器免受恶意攻击和网络安全威胁。

综上所述,要实现百万访问量的服务器配置,需要一台拥有高性能硬件、优化的软件配置和充足的网络资源的服务器。除了以上提到的硬件、软件和网络配置,还需要进行性能优化、监控和调优等工作来提高服务器的整体性能和稳定性。

百万访问量需要什么配置的服务器

要达到百万的访问量,需要一些特定的服务器配置。以下是一些可能的配置要求:

  1. 带宽:百万访问量将会带来大量的网络流量,因此需要一个高带宽的服务器来应对大量的请求。推荐选择一个具有高速带宽连接的服务器,例如千兆以太网连接。

  2. 处理器(CPU):处理器的性能对于处理大量请求非常重要。一个高性能的多核处理器能够提供更高的处理能力,同时也能更好地处理并发请求。

  3. 内存(RAM):大量的并发请求会导致服务器需要同时处理多个任务,因此需要足够的内存来支持这些操作。推荐选择服务器配置较高的内存,以确保服务器的性能表现。

  4. 存储:磁盘驱动器的速度对于处理大量请求和存储大量数据非常重要。因此,建议选择固态硬盘(SSD)而不是传统的机械硬盘(HDD),因为SSD具有更高的读写速度和更好的响应时间。

  5. 负载均衡:当服务器面临大量请求时,负载均衡是必不可少的。通过将负载均衡器放置在服务器前面,可以将请求均匀地分发到多个服务器上,从而提高整体性能和可用性。

  6. 缓存机制:为了降低数据库和服务器的负载,可以使用缓存机制来存储经常访问的数据或页面。常用的缓存机制包括使用内存缓存、物理缓存和CDN等。

  7. 弹性扩展性:为了应对不断增长的访问量,服务器需要具备弹性扩展的能力。可以通过使用云服务器来提供弹性扩展,并根据需要增加或减少服务器的数量。

  8. 安全性:在处理大量访问量时,服务器的安全性是至关重要的。建议采取安全措施,如防火墙、入侵检测系统、数据加密和备份等,以确保服务器和用户数据的安全。

综上所述,要应对百万访问量,服务器需要具备高带宽、高性能的处理器、大内存、快速的存储、负载均衡、缓存机制、弹性扩展性和安全性等配置。

要实现百万访问量的服务器配置,需要考虑以下几个因素:

  1. 带宽:服务器所在的数据中心必须具备足够的带宽来支持高访问量的流量。一般来说,100 Mbps 的带宽可以满足每秒钟约 1000 个并发连接,但对于百万访问量,可能需要更高的带宽。

  2. 处理器和内存:服务器的CPU和内存对于处理大量请求非常重要。多核的处理器能够同时处理多个请求,而足够的内存可以减少频繁的磁盘读写,加快响应速度。对于百万访问量,建议选择高性能的多核处理器和足够的内存。

  3. 存储空间:对于大访问量的网站,存储空间也是一个重要因素。大量的用户数据、日志数据和文件需要存储在服务器上。可以选择高性能的固态硬盘(SSD)或分布式存储系统来提高存储效率和响应速度。

  4. 缓存和负载均衡:使用缓存和负载均衡可以有效地提高服务器处理能力和稳定性。通过将页面和数据库查询结果缓存起来,可以减少对数据库的访问频率。负载均衡可以将流量分发到多个服务器上,实现水平扩展。

  5. 网络安全:随着访问量的增加,服务器的网络安全问题变得尤为重要。服务器要配置防火墙、入侵检测系统和安全补丁,以保护服务器免受攻击。

总之,要实现百万访问量的服务器配置,需要考虑带宽、处理器和内存、存储空间、缓存和负载均衡、网络安全等方面的因素。同时,为了提高可靠性和性能,还可以考虑使用分布式服务器架构和云计算服务。

想要实现百万访问量的服务器配置,需要考虑多个方面,包括硬件配置、软件配置和网络配置等。下面将从这几个方面讲解百万访问量所需要的服务器配置。

一、硬件配置

  1. 处理器:选择多核心、高性能的处理器,如至少8核心以上的Intel Xeon或AMD EPYC处理器,以确保服务器能够处理大量请求。

  2. 内存:配置大容量的内存,以支持并发访问和处理大型数据。建议至少16GB以上,最好是64GB或以上。

  3. 硬盘:选择高速、大容量的固态硬盘(SSD),以提供快速的读写速度和存储容量。建议使用RAID技术来提高数据可靠性和读写性能。

  4. 网卡:选择支持千兆以太网或更高速度的网卡,以确保网络传输速度不成为瓶颈。

二、软件配置

  1. 操作系统:选择稳定、高效的操作系统,如Linux发行版(如Ubuntu、CentOS)或Windows Server,根据具体需求选择。

  2. Web服务器:选择高性能的Web服务器,如Nginx或Apache,以提供快速、稳定的HTTP服务。

  3. 数据库:选择高性能的数据库系统,如MySQL、PostgreSQL或MongoDB,根据具体需求选择。可以考虑使用数据库缓存技术,如Redis或Memcached,来提高数据库访问速度。

  4. 缓存系统:使用缓存系统来加速数据访问,如使用Redis、Memcached或Varnish等,可以减轻数据库的负载压力,提高整体性能。

三、网络配置

  1. 带宽:确保服务器拥有足够的带宽来支持大量访问。建议使用高速、稳定的带宽,如千兆以太网或更高速度。

  2. 负载均衡:使用负载均衡器来分配访问请求到多个服务器上,以提高并发处理能力和可用性。

  3. CDN加速:使用CDN(内容分发网络)来加速静态资源的访问,提高网站的访问速度和可用性。

  4. 防火墙和安全措施:配置防火墙和安全措施,保护服务器免受恶意攻击和网络安全威胁。

综上所述,要实现百万访问量的服务器配置,需要一台拥有高性能硬件、优化的软件配置和充足的网络资源的服务器。除了以上提到的硬件、软件和网络配置,还需要进行性能优化、监控和调优等工作来提高服务器的整体性能和稳定性。

发布评论

评论列表 (0)

  1. 暂无评论